Ulbrich was established in 1924 and is family-owned and privately held. An international corporation with subsidiaries located in the US, Mexico, Germany, and Austria. Ulbrich employs over 700 people worldwide.

Job Description

We are currently looking for an Electrical Maintenance Technician to become part of our team at Ulbrich Precision Alloys located in New Bedford, MA. Our Electrical Maintenance Technicians are part of a highly skilled team that is critical to ensuring equipment and systems are fully operational for continuous production and to consistently meet production goals.

  • Follow all safety practices and rules to ensure equipment is operating in a safe manner.
  • Perform preventative, predictive and emergency electrical maintenance on a variety of electrical and electronic systems.
  • Implement process improvements and methods that will increase effectiveness and efficiencies.
  • Use of standard and specialized tools and diagnostic equipment to properly assess and troubleshoot issues.
  • Interpret electrical schematics, understanding technical manuals, and following written instructions.
  • Maintain accurate records of projects including machine assembly, start up and installation.
  • Participate in daily meetings, prioritizing and reviewing the daily schedule of work.
  • Operate fork lift trucks, man lifts, and cranes.

As an Electrical Maintenance Technician, you will be required to work in a variety of plant areas, departments and environmental conditions, and perform work at various heights and within some confined spaces. Based on the need, overtime may be available including other shifts and weekends. As part of pre-employment, an electrical maintenance skills assessment will be conducted.
